IMPROVING THE TENTH-GRADE STUDENTS’ READING COMPREHENSION ACHIEVEMENT THROUGH KWL (KNOW-WANT LEARN) STRATEGY Meni Islamiati; Nike Angraini; Jaya Nur Iman

Abstract

The objective of this research was to get empirical evidence of the improving the tenth grade students’ reading comprehension achievement through KWL (Know-Want-Learn) Strategy of narrative text. The population was the tenth grade students at SMK Negeri 2 Palembang. There were 806 students and 60 students were taken as the sample purposively. They were divided into 2 groups. Namely, experimental group and control group. Each group consisted of 30 students. In collecting the data, the test were used (pretest and posttest). The writer used paired sample t-test (pretest- posttest) and independent sample t-test. In conclusion, there was improving using Know-Want-Learn strategy reading comprehension of narrative text, it could be seen from the results of pretest experimental group was 50.73 and the results of the posttest increased to be 78.60. The mean of score pretest and posttest experimental was 13.267. The results of pretest in control group was 48.07. The results posttest increased to be 61.53. The mean of score pretest and posttest control was 6.867. And also there was significant mean difference between the students showed that pretest and posttest experimental group was 78.60 and pretest-posttest control group was 61.53.
English Education Students’ Perception of The Online Learning Process And Its Relationship Toward Their Reading Comprehension Achievement at Indo Global Mandiri University Intan Kurniati Zahroq; Dio Resta Permana; Nike Angraini

Abstract

The COVID-19 pandemic has changed the learning system at Indo Global Mandiri University from offline to online learning. Online learning is a type of education that is provided electronically via the internet or other computer-based technologies. It is also known as e-learning, remote education, or virtual learning. Due to the COVID-19 pandemic, colleges have conducted online learning during the previous three years. This study aimed to investigate the students' perceptions of online learning and the relationship between the students' perceptions of online learning and their reading comprehension achievement among English education students at Indo Global Mandiri University. The quantitative method used in this research was a correlational design to analyze the data. The population for this study were 121 English Language Education students. The data collection was done through a questionnaire of perception and reading comprehension test. This study showed that the perception of students was in the low category with a percentage of 38%, which means that the perception of English Education students at Indo Global Mandiri University was negative. While the results of the reading test of English education students were included in the advanced category with a percentage of 50%. It indicated that students' reading achievement was not much influenced by their perception of online learning.

Improving Students’t Reading Comperhension of Descriptive Text By Using Preview, Question, Read, State, and Test (PQRST) for Seventh Grade of SMPN 38 Palembang Aprilia Arista; Nike Angraini; Badriyah Ulfah

Abstract

Teaching reading was something that was challenging for teachers because not all students can understand what they read. This study aimed at answering the problems of how the PQRST technique improved students' understanding in reading descriptive text. Then, the technique used to improve reading comprehension achievement in descriptive text was the PQRST method by using this method students were trained to understand the contents of descriptive text during 12 meetings. The sample of this study consisted of 33 students as control group of 34 students as experimental group. The data collection techniques used in this study were pre-test and post-test. Data analysis used t-test (paired sample t-test and independent sample t-test). The results of the paired sample t test in the experimental group showed that the obtained t was 13,552 t-table (df=23) was 2,068 at a significance of 0.05. This means that there was a significant improvement in students' reading comprehension achievement after being taught using the PQRST method. Furthermore, the result of independent sample t-test showed that the t obtained was 7.975 > t-table (df=47) was 2.011 at a significance of 0.05. This means that there was a significant mean difference between the experimental and control groups. Also, there was significant mean difference beetwen the students who were taught by using PQRST and those who were not. The results of the study that improved the action hypothesis was accepted. By using the PQRST method, the reading comprehension achievement of grade VII students of SMPN 38 Palembang in the 2021/2022 academic year improved.

The Use of Cooperative Integrated Reading and Composition (CIRC) Method to Improve Students’ Reading Comprehension in Descriptive Text of The Seventh-Grade of SMP Negeri 3 Palembang Amira Wulandari; Nike Angraini; Desi Suryatika

Abstract

CIRC technique was effective to improve students reading achievement. This study aimed to whether there was any significant improvement in the students’ reading comprehension achievement in descriptive text after being taught using the CIRC method. the research method used in this study is a quantitative technique. in this study the authors applied experimental techniques because this school consisted of 11 classes for grade VII, the authors used 2 classes to be tested using experimental techniques so that it was easy to compare students' reading results. The sample of this research were class of VII.1 and VII.2 consisted of 32 students for each class. The data were collected by giving pre-test and post-test, also analyzed by using t-test (paired sample t-test and independent sample t-test) with the help of SPSS v.25 program. The result of this research showed that the p-value of paired sample was 0.000 which was less than 0.05, also the p-value of each aspects of reading in experimental group was less than 0.05, meaning that there was significant improvement in students’ reading comprehension achievement and students’ reading aspects after being taught by using CIRC method. The p-value of independent sample t-test was 0.000 which was less than 0.05, meaning that there was significant different between experimental and control groups, and the experimental students showed the positive responses and perception toward the teaching reading comprehension by using CIRC method. Therefore, the results of this research showed that the use of cooperative integrated reading and composition (CIRC) method improved students’ reading comprehension achievement in descriptive text of the seventh-grade of SMP Negeri 3 Palembang.

The Utilization of Semantic Mapping to Teach Vocabulary at SMP Tri Dharma Palembang Affifa Maulidia; Nike Angraini

Abstract

This study investigated the effectiveness of semantic mapping in enriching students’ vocabulary mastery. Using a quantitative approach, the research involved 29 eighth-grade students from Tri Dharma Junior High School Palembang in the 2023/2024 academic year. A one-group pretest-posttest design was employed, with data collected through multiple-choice tests and questionnaires. Over twelve meetings, including a pretest, nine treatments, and a posttest, results showed significant vocabulary enrichment. The Wilcoxon signed-rank test revealed a Z value of -3.885 and a p-value below 0.001, confirming the enrichment's statistical significance. The study concluded that semantic mapping effectively improvement vocabulary mastery and motivated students to learn further.
